Stepping into Harrietsham Station, you'll find it equipped with essential amenities for a seamless travel experience.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with options like ticket machines and the ability to collect tickets pre-purchased online. There’s a ticket office available from 06:10 to 10:25 on weekdays for those who prefer face-to-face service. For accessibility, the station features induction loops and accessible ticket machines located by the entrance to platform 2.
Although there are no waiting rooms, seating areas are available for travelers to relax before their journey. However, be mindful that the station lacks certain conveniences like public restrooms, refreshment facilities, and public Wi-Fi. Those with bicycles will find two stands for securing their bikes, although the option for sheltered cycling storage isn't available. For car travelers, there's a station car park operated by APCOA Parking, offering spaces, including accessible parking, all day with reasonable daily and off-peak rates.

The station is equipped with a range of amenities designed for comfort and convenience. The ticket office has generous hours, remaining open from 5:45 AM to 8:15 PM on weekdays,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ets at ease. There are ticket machines available, with accessible options to cater to all needs. Smartcard holders can rejoice as there are card validators stationed throughout.
Banbury Station prides itself on being highly accessible, with step-free access throughout and lifts connecting all platforms. However, note that while there are accessible ticket machines and ramps for train access, accessible toilets are currently unavailable. For those in need of assistance, staff are available every day from early morning until late at night, and help points are conveniently spread throughout the premises.
